TEMECULA, Calif. -- The force was so strong between a Southern California couple they held a "Star Wars" themed wedding in a galaxy not so far away.

Krystel and Earle Doudera walked down the aisle to tie the knot while flanked by Jedi (bridesmaids) and Sith Lords (groomsmen) in Temecula.

Krystel, 22, and Earle, 23, were longtime high school sweethearts and "Star Wars" fans before each said, "I do" on their big day.

Krystel was such a big fan, in fact, that she recommended the "Star Wars" themed wedding.

Following the ceremony, the newlyweds battled their wedding party in an epic lightsaber fight with the Douderas coming out victorious.

After their lightsaber fight, the Douderas cut their Death Star inspired wedding cake as they celebrated with friends and family.
